Requirements
- High School Diploma or GED required.
- Minimum 2-5 years of related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
- Must possess advanced working knowledge of theater lighting practices and principles.
- Programming experience on ETC EOS family of consoles.
- Understanding of ETC Net3.
- Understanding of conventional and intelligent lighting fixtures.
- Ability to organize and prioritize work to meet deadlines and to work effectively under pressure and/or stringent schedules.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- Demonstrated leadership skills; ability to work independently and as a member of the team.
- Ability to work flexible hours based on events, including daytime, evening, weekends, and holidays as needed.
Responsibilities
- Assists touring and resident company technical staff.
- Responsible for running light board for events.
- Hang, focus, and program lighting equipment as required by the various events.
- Inspects, monitors, and evaluates all lighting equipment to determine effectiveness and safety of usage.
- Advises Management of improvements needed and recommends purchases when necessary.
- Participates in all stage related duties including sound setup, stage set-ups, stage changeovers and all stage related duties as per the Production Manager.
- Provides additional support as needed for all shows.
Preferred Qualifications
- Lighting design experience is preferred, but not required.
